▸ View Original Clause Language DOCUMENT RECORD
"
the rights of the United States government to use, modify, reproduce, release, perform, display, or disclose computer software...will be pursuant to the terms of this Agreement. This United States government rights clause is in lieu of, and supersedes, any other FAR, DFARS, or other clause...

Excerpt from Smartsheet's Terms of Service
